Audi Q7 facelift spotted near Nürburgring
Subscribe to our RSS feed or get updates by Email for all the latest spy photos, videos, news and reviews!
Audi Q7 has been in production since 2006 and soon it is time for the facelift, before a new generation model will be revealed sometimes in 2012/2013.
What we have here is a refreshed Q7 wearing S-Line trim that was spotted last night outside the Nürburgring race track.
Changes are very minor and include a more aggressive front and rear fascias. Also graphics of the headlights and tail lamps are upgraded. Engine line-up should stay the same, but some rumors suggest that the base engine will be the 3.0-liter TFSI.
Facelifted Q7 is expected to hit showrooms end of this year or beginning of 2010. Next generation model is years away and we should start seeing first prototypes next year.
